Web9 apr. 2024 · Benzaldehyde is a neutral compound (neither acidic nor basic). The melting point of benzaldehyde is −26 °C (−14.8 °F). The boiling point of benzaldehyde is 179 °C (354.2 °F). It is highly refractive with a refractive index of 1.5456. The density of benzaldehyde is 1.044 g/mL. Benzaldehyde is considered to be an aromatic aldehyde.
WebHence, acetals are stable in basic and neutral solution. Hemiacetals, the intermediates in acetal formation (Eq. 19.47a), in most cases cannot be isolated because they react further to yield acetals (in alcohol solution under acidic conditions) or decompose to aldehydes or ketones and an alcohol. The reason for … chatham nbWeb10 mrt. 2024 · The inductive effect is the one playing strong role in this case. The more the electron withdrawing ability of the group attached to $\ce{COOH}$ the better the acidity. Thus, when comparing the electron withdrawing ability of phenyl and methyl groups, $\ce{Ph \gt CH3}$. Therefore, benzoic acid is more acidic than acetic acid by that reason alone. customizable hats
